Uses

Civil Engineers, planners and contractors aim for direct economic highways, aiports and other traffic routes using natural resources as efficiently as possible in their construction: this often means having to build on poor soils and sometimes even to reclaim land. In many cases, the sub-grade is too weak to allow construction to proceed at a normal rate. Soft, cohesive soils are very slow to consolidate. 90% settlement often takes 20-25 years without the use of Prefabricated Vertical Drains (PVD's).



As a pioneer in the acceleration of soil consolidation by means of PVD’s, Colbond launched its research and development work in this field in 1977. The result is Colbonddrain, a high-performance PVD, which has since then been continuously further developed and improved. Colbonddrain is designed to drain excess pore water from soils to achieve 90% consolidation within as little as six months. All project parties involved benefit from PVD’s making major savings on time and costs.
